Each direction of the sync is driven by what the source system can signal and what the destination accepts — detection, delivery, and expected latency below.
DetectionAsana notifies Stacksync of record changes through webhook events. Resource-scoped webhooks (established with an X-Hook-Secret handshake) POST events on create, change, and delete.
DeliveryEach detected change is written to Syspro through its API, with automatic retries and rate-limit backoff.
DetectionStacksync polls Syspro for changes on an incremental schedule, reading only records changed since the previous pass. Polling.
DeliveryEach detected change is written to Asana through its API, with automatic retries and rate-limit backoff.

Asana: REST API (app.asana.com/api/1.0, JSON responses), plus resource-scoped Webhooks and a sync-token Events API. Authentication: OAuth 2.0 for multi-user apps, Personal Access Tokens (PATs) for single-account use and testing, and organization-scoped Service Accounts (Enterprise) for admin-level access. Syspro: E.net Solutions business objects, exposed over REST and WCF interfaces in SYSPRO 8. Authentication: SYSPRO operator credentials exchanged for a session token. Stacksync manages authentication, retries, and rate limits on both sides.
Asana: Subtasks are themselves Tasks with a parent reference, so a task tree resolves through parent/child links rather than one flat table. Syspro: The product targets discrete manufacturing and distribution, so the object model centers on inventory, jobs, and order documents.
